binstalk-registry: Rm rate-limit for crates.io registry (#1299)

Fixed #1295

The 1 request per second rate-limit is too strict and it makes
`cargo-binstall` very slow when resolving many crates in parallel.

Relying on the rate-limit in `binstalk_downloader::remote::Client`
should be good enough.

#[derive(Debug)]
pub struct CratesIoRateLimit(Mutex<Interval>);
impl Default for CratesIoRateLimit {
fn default() -> Self {
let mut interval = interval(Duration::from_secs(1));
// If somehow one tick is delayed, then next tick should be at least
// 1s later than the current tick.
//
// Other MissedTickBehavior including Burst (default), which will
// tick as fast as possible to catch up, and Skip, which will
// skip the current tick for the next one.
//
// Both Burst and Skip is not the expected behavior for rate limit:
// ticking as fast as possible would violate crates.io crawler
// policy, and skipping the current one will slow down the resolution
// process.
interval.set_missed_tick_behavior(MissedTickBehavior::Delay);
Self(Mutex::new(interval))
}
}
impl CratesIoRateLimit {
pub(super) async fn tick(&self) {
self.0.lock().await.tick().await;
}
}
